Formula used
- Variable commissioning cost = commissioning field days × commissioning cost per day × equipment scope share
- Total field commissioning cost = variable commissioning cost + fixed mobilization and test cost
Inputs explained
- Commissioning field days: Enter on-site days for checkout, loop checks, startup support, punch-list closure, and performance verification.
- Commissioning cost per day: Use fully burdened field labor, vendor support, rental, travel, and site overhead cost per day if included.
- Equipment scope share: Allocate the share of commissioning cost tied to this capture skid, compressor package, drying unit, or pipeline tie-in.
- Fixed mobilization and test cost: Add mobilization, demobilization, temporary utilities, analyzer rental, crane support, or test documentation cost.
